      The staining colors available from the manufacturer are listed below.   These stains are usually applied in two coats to the frame surface, and take approximately two days to dry.  The frame is then coated twice with clear satin polyurethane and dried for another two days to make sure it is ready to use.  Red stains may take a little longer to dry.  Paint colors are also available which require basically two coats of paint, and may take slightly less time than the staining and polyurethaning procedure.  Click here to view a color selection of Valspar Ultra Premium or Signature brand latex paint with a satin finish, color codes are provided for reference.                             Contact Sales with Specs

Polyurethane:  After staining is complete Clear Satin polyurethane is applied, which is
                             decorative and does not have the appearance of being too glossy.
Application tool:  Foam brush
Location:  Complete frame surface is coated, usually 2 coats
Description:  Polyurethane is a clear satin, hard finish that dries to protect and beautify the
                          frame surface it is being administered to.
